CVE-2016-7836 — SKYSEA Client View Improper Authentication Vulnerability

SKYSEA Client View Ver.11.221.03 and earlier allows remote code execution via a flaw in processing authentication on the TCP connection with the management console program.

03Active exploitation status

Yes — actively exploited. Added to the CISA KEV catalog on 2025-10-14. Ransomware use: Unknown.
